Walmart Cottage Cheese Recalled in 24 States for Possible Infection Risk

The recalled cottage cheese Available in 24 states from February 17th to February 20th, 2026: Alaska, Alabama, Arkansas, Arizona, California, Colorado, Georgia, Iowa, Idaho, Illinois, Kansas, Kentucky, Louisiana, Missouri, Mississippi, Montana, New Mexico, Nevada, Oregon, Texas, Tennessee, Utah, Washington, and Wyoming.

If you have cottage cheese that is subject to a recall, please don’t eat. Throw it away or return it to Walmart for a refund.

Symptoms of food poisoning to watch out for

Unpasteurized dairy products can cause food poisoning. Symptoms vary depending on the bacteria involved, but may include:
  • nausea
  • headache
  • vomiting
  • diarrhea
  • heat

Most cases of food poisoning will improve on their own within a week and can be treated at home with rest and plenty of fluids.

If you have a high fever, severe diarrhea, or prolonged dehydration, you should seek immediate medical attention.
